**Ticket QF-2231: Fixture vault locked — test-data factory blocked**

New folks: the Mockweaver test-data factory pulls seed templates from a sealed fixture vault. Vault auto-locked after three failed unseal attempts during last night's CI run. Until it's reopened, factory builds fall back to stale snapshots — expect flaky assertions in the billing suite. Don't retry the unseal script blindly; that's what locked it. To reopen the vault properly, enter the recovery passphrase below.

strongbox words: fenir-belax-lamath-briath-sorys-kaseth-eliax-istion-holael-wenax

**FAQ: Why do Larkstone API results stop at page 50?**

Short answer: cursor pagination is capped for unauthenticated calls. Tell customers to use the `next_cursor` token, not page numbers; page numbers are deprecated and clamp at 50. Authenticated partners get uncapped cursors. If a partner reports cursors expiring mid-export, escalate to the platform queue. To reproduce partner-tier behavior, support staff can unlock the shared test credential vault — it requires the recovery passphrase, which is provided below.

recovery phrase for tafop-fawep: zorwyn-ulaox

Hey — welcome aboard! The Fernwick markdown pipeline is mostly stable, but the table renderer chokes on nested footnotes, so check the sanitizer step first when output looks mangled. Talia left good notes on the plugin ordering. Everything you need, including the render-stage diagram, lives on our internal pipeline wiki page.

runbook for tagug-hafog: https://jira.lumiclabs.internal/projects/pages/pages/9773c0d8

Night-shift staff: Floor 4 of the Tellhaven Building opens this week. After 21:00, access is via the rear stairwell only; the lifts are locked out overnight during the settling period. Complete a walk-through of the new floor once per shift and log it. The stairwell keypad accepts the code below.

badge for yahop-fawep: bdg-XBKXI-68071

Subject: Payroll export format change in Ledgerline 5.1

Hi all, and welcome to new folks on the team.

Starting with Ledgerline 5.1, payroll exports switch from fixed-width files to delimited records with a header row. Downstream imports at the Harwick office have already been updated. Old-format exports remain readable but will not be generated. The release build token follows for reference.

session token of kagup-hahaf = htk3_2b8